Today I received a copy of the "Consultation report form - PA4 V3" even though I haven't received a decision yet on my claim. Reading through the report, the HCP has recommended 21 points for daily living and 16 for mobility, for 4 years. Ironically, I used the guides on this site to fill in my form and I obtained extra evidence from my GP, hospital consultants etc, yet the box on page 1 listing "all evidence considered" states that the supplied information had been lost and was not accessible via PIPCS, so the report was based entirely on the outcome of the face to face interview! Luckily I was prepared for the face to face interview by reading the excellent guide on this website.

Obviously I know DWP don't have to agree with the HCP, so I'm trying not to get ahead of myself, but I think it would be unlikely that they would disagree to such an extent to not award any rate of the daily living component, at the very least.

Firstly I would like to thank B&W for the guidance, and even if the information in the PIP2 was written in vain, it did help to prepare me for the face to face interview, and what to expect, so thanks! My question, although I'm not sure if you will be able to answer, is this:

I still have an ongoing DLA appeal (I was awarded LRC, LRM but feel I should be entitled to at least MRC and HRM), so my carer was never entitled to CA. Now, assuming I am awarded the daily living component of PIP, my carer should be able to claim CA. However, if I win the DLA tribunal (I have been told that I have a very strong case), my carer could apply for CA to be backdated to the start of the DLA claim in 2012. Would claiming CA now (well, after I receive the formal decision notice) based on this PIP award preclude any potential backpayment of CA from the date of my original DLA claim in 2012 if I win the tribunal?

It is possible to back date a new CA claim to the start of a qualifying Care award; DLA MRC or HRC, AA, or PIP Daily Living, providing that you make the claim for CA within one month of the award, it may be longer but I wouldn't take the chance, obviously the carer has to be able to show that they were giving the 35hr/week care during the time in question, if asked.

Your problem is that you will actually have two back dating requirements and I cannot say for certain that they will both be accepted.

First, assuming your PIP goes through then you will want to back date the CA for that award, when and if you win your DLA then there will be a further requirement to back date it to when that applies from.

If you leave the PIP to wait for the DLA, then you will likely lose the right to backdate the PIP and will be wholly reliant on the DLA backdating being accepted.

Given that I cannot state for certain I would recommend you try and get face to face advice from a trained advisor, do an internet search for "welfare advice" with your postcode, town or county.
